Why are the brake lights not working but the tail lights are?
Blown out light bulbs are the most common reason for why the brake lights not working but the tail lights are. Where is the brake light switch on my car?
Fuse Box and Light Switch. You have to find the fuse box or the power distribution center (PDC). You will get the fuse panel under the dashboard and the PDC under the hood. The brake light switch is also to be found under the dashboard and check if its plunger touches the brake pedal arm.

How much does it cost to replace a brake light?
If you are having the bulb replaced at a repair shop the cost can be quite reasonable, between $35.00 and $55.00 (US). If you are going to replace the bulb yourself and save the trip to the garage which is what most people do the bulb will cost between $5.00 and $8.00 (US) dollars on Amazon or at the local auto parts store.
What to do when your brake light flickers?
While a helper holds down on the brake pedal move the bulb around slightly in the socket. If the bulb flickers replace or repair the socket. Also wiggle the wiring to check for opening wiring circuits.
Where is the brake light switch on a new car?
Check the Brake Light Switch: On newer cars using a BCM or lighting module the brake light switch completes a ground circuit which triggers the lighting computer to supply power to the brake lights. Locate the switch near the upper part of the pedal which will have wiring connected to it.
Where are the CHMSL bulbs on a Ford F-150?
Replace the CHMSL bulbs and fit the lens in place. Locate the extra loom supplied by Ford for fitting a CHMSL. In most model years it can be found under the driver’s-side taillight cluster, but in some models it is located behind the frame rail where it passes under the driver’s door.
Can a camper shell light be installed on a Ford F-150?
The Ford F-150 features a redundant loom installed for use with a camper shell, so wiring the CHMSL is a simple project. Purchase a CHMSL. If your camper shell has a recess designed to accommodate a light, ensure your purchase fits in that space.
